How much does AMC charge for mutual funds?

As per SEBI guidelines, an Asset Management Company (AMC) can deduct transaction charge of Rs 150 (for a first time investor across mutual funds) or Rs 100 (for investor other than first time mutual fund investor) per purchase / subscription of Rs 10,000 and above, which are deductible from the purchase / subscription …

Can I buy mutual funds directly from AMC?

You may invest in the direct plan of mutual funds directly through the AMC both offline and online. You may also invest in mutual funds through a mutual fund distributor.

Do mutual funds have maintenance fees?

Mutual Fund Fees and Expenses. Not all funds have an associated load. However, all funds charge annual expenses to cover the fund’s operating costs, including management fees, distribution and service fees (commonly known as 12b-1 fees), and general administrative expenses.

What are the charges of buying mutual funds?

Generally, the charges are 2.25\% of the investment value. However, as per a recent regulation by the SEBI, fund houses can no longer charge an entry load.

How often are mutual fund fees charged?

A shareholder pays the fee on a daily basis through an automatic reduction in the price of a fund. It can be difficult for the average investor to get a feel for how much is being paid for any particular fund. Mutual-fund expense ratios vary greatly from one investment category to another.

What are AMC charges in mutual funds?

Annual management charges (AMC) Annual management charges (AMC) are generally applied as a percentage of the assets of the fund, for example 0.5\% of fund assets per annum. Charges could also include a fixed monetary portfolio management fee.

What should an investor look for when investing in AMC?

Fund Manager’s credibility- AMC work in parallel to its fund manager. The performance of the fund manager is now the performance of AMC then. Hence, an investor must look for past performance of the fund manager w.r.t managing the assets and funds.

How does AMC maintain the diversity of portfolio?

AMC maintains the diversity of portfolio by investing in both high-risk and low-risk securities such as stock, debt, real- estate, shares, bonds, pension funds, etc. Factors such as industry risk, market risk, return risk, political risk are considered before selecting any security to meet the return on investment targets.
